Beguiling victory for Shimmering Allure in Aqueduct’s Listed Tempted Stakes

Juvenile filly becomes first Stakes winner for freshman sire Enticed

Shimmering Allure came with a powerful rally down the center of the course to win the Listed Tempted Stakes by three lengths at Aqueduct on Sunday, 5 November.

With the win, the two-year-old dark bay filly became the first Stakes winner for her freshman sire, Enticed.

Shimmering Allure entered the Tempted Stakes off a sharp fourth-place finish in the G1 Darley Alcibiades Stakes at Keeneland. Patiently handled by jockey Junior Alvarado, Shimmering Allure was settled near the rear of the eight-runner field as longshot Belle’s Blue Bell set the early pace. Still with several lengths to make up on the leaders entering the far turn, Shimmering Allure was tipped to the outside by Alvarado and began her closing run.

At the top of the stretch, Belle’s Blue Bell began to fade as Vino Rouge took the lead. Shimmering Allure was under a full head of steam out near the center of the course and overtook Vino Rouge with a sixteenth of a mile left to run. She then drew away late to win by three lengths.

Shimmering Allure was bred in Kentucky by Clifton Farm and is out of the Stakes-placed Wild Again mare, Shimmering Tale. Shimmering Allure is a half-sister to the Stakes-placed winners, Shimmering Dream, My Daughter’s Song and Colonel Ted.

Freshman sire Enticed is represented by 17 winners so far this year, including the Stakes-placed Tambo, Santa Anita maiden winner, Favoritism, and MSW winners Darkroom Sugar Treat, Ez Roll and Demar’s Legacy.
